Instead of a deficit, a surplus of 120 million euros
Vucic reported that, instead of the planned deficit, Serbia had a large surplus of 120 million euros, and that for the first six months of this year, a deficit of 95.7 billion dinars, or about 870 million euros, was expected.
"We have a surplus of 14.5 billion dinars, which is about 120 million euros. The result is a billion better than expected," he added.
He said that this was good news because there would be money to raise the salaries of educational and medical workers by 5.5 percent from September 1, and 10 percent from January 1.
"Pensioners should also be calm, because the 5.5 percent increase will start from October 1, and I expect 14.6 percent from January 1," he added.
